Abstract

Official abstract text for this publication.

A device ( 1 ), and timepiece having the device, for displaying a succession of periodic events which form an annual cycle, including a periodic events indicator member ( 2 ) and a mechanism ( 4 ) for managing a duration during which the periodic events are displayed by the periodic events indicator member ( 2 ). The management mechanism includes a cam ( 8 ) for managing a duration during which the periodic events are displayed, which cam is arranged such that it controls the change from the indication of a periodic event to the indication of a subsequent periodic event by the periodic events indicator member, a periodic driver ( 10 ) for driving the management cam ( 8 ) and a member ( 6 ) disposed between the management cam and the periodic events indicator member and arranged such that it drives the periodic events indicator member ( 2 ) during a change in event. The device displays the periods of the zodiac.

The invention claimed is: 1. A device for displaying a succession of periodic events which form an annual cycle, this display device ( 1 ) comprising: a periodic events indicator member ( 2 ); a mechanism ( 4 ) for managing a duration during which the periodic events are displayed by the periodic events indicator member ( 2 ), this management mechanism ( 4 ) comprising: a cam ( 8 ) for managing a duration during which the periodic events are displayed, which cam is arranged such that it controls the change from the indication of a periodic event to the indication of a subsequent periodic event by the periodic events indicator member ( 2 ); periodic drive means ( 10 ) for driving the management cam ( 8 ), and a member ( 6 ) disposed between the management cam ( 8 ) and the periodic events indicator member ( 2 ) and arranged such that it drives the periodic events indicator member ( 2 ) during a change in event, wherein the drive member ( 6 ) disposed between the management cam ( 8 ) and the periodic events indicator member ( 2 ) comprises a lever ( 24 ) that bears against a profile of the cam ( 8 ) for managing the duration during which the periodic events are displayed, wherein the management cam ( 8 ) is driven by a date mechanism ( 12 ) and by a month mechanism, wherein the date mechanism ( 12 ) comprises a date drive wheel ( 14 ) which drives a date indicator wheel ( 18 ) at a rate of one step per day, this date indicator wheel ( 18 ) performing one full revolution in 31 days, the month mechanism comprising a month drive finger ( 20 ) integral with the date indicator wheel ( 18 ) and which causes the management cam ( 8 ) to advance by one twelfth of a revolution at the end of each of the twelve months of the year, wherein the display device further comprises a planetary wheel ( 32 ) mounted to idle on the lever ( 24 ) and which meshes with a sun wheel ( 34 ), and wherein the date indicator wheel ( 18 ), the month drive finger ( 20 ), the sun wheel ( 34 ) and the lever ( 24 ) are concentric. 2. The display device according to claim 1 , wherein, at the beginning of the months in which the periodic event change must take place on a day of this month that is different to the day of the month on which the previous periodic event change took place, the management cam ( 8 ) controls the adjustment to the position of the lever ( 24 ), whereby the planetary wheel ( 32 ) rolls on the sun wheel ( 34 ) which remains fixed during the adjustment to the position of the lever ( 24 ). 3. The display device according to claim 2 , wherein, on the day of the month on which the periodic event change takes place, the month drive finger ( 20 ) meshes with the planetary wheel ( 32 ), which itself rotates the sun wheel ( 34 ). 4. The display device according to claim 3 , wherein the sun wheel ( 34 ) drives the periodic events indicator member ( 2 ). 5. The display device according to claim 4 , wherein the periodic events indicator member ( 2 ) is a periodic events indicator wheel ( 36 ) which is indexed by a jumper ( 38 ) and with which the sun wheel ( 34 ) meshes. 6. A device for displaying a succession of periodic events which form an annual cycle, this display device ( 1 ) comprising: a periodic events indicator member ( 2 ); a mechanism ( 4 ) for managing a duration during which the periodic events are displayed by the periodic events indicator member ( 2 ), this management mechanism ( 4 ) comprising: a cam ( 8 ) for managing a duration during which the periodic events are displayed, which cam is arranged such that it controls the change from the indication of a periodic event to the indication of a subsequent periodic event by the periodic events indicator member ( 2 ); periodic drive means ( 10 ) for driving the management cam ( 8 ), and a member ( 6 ) disposed between the management cam ( 8 ) and the periodic events indicator member ( 2 ) and arranged such that it drives the periodic events indicator member ( 2 ) during a change in event, wherein the display device is adapted to display the zodiac periods, and wherein the profile of the management cam ( 8 ) has a first radius (R 1 ) which allows the indicator member ( 2 ) to change zodiac period during the night of the 22nd to the 23rd of the months of July, August, September, October and November, a second radius (R 2 ) which is different from the first radius (R 1 ), which allows the indicator member ( 2 ) to change zodiac period during the night of the 21st to the 22nd of the months of December and June, a third radius (R 3 ) which is different from the first and second radii (R 1 ) and (R 2 ), which allows the indicator member ( 2 ) to change zodiac period during the night of the 20th to the 21st of the months of January, March, April and May, and a fourth radius (R 4 ) which is different from the first, second and third radii (R 1 ), (R 2 ) and (R 3 ), which allows the indicator member ( 2 ) to change zodiac period during the night of the 19th to the 20th of the month of February. 7. The display device according to claim 6 , wherein the profile of the management cam ( 8 ) has a first portion of radius (R 1 ) that is constant for the months of July, August, September, October and November, then a second portion of radius (R 2 ) for the month of December, then a third portion of radius (R 3 ) for the month of January, then a fourth portion of radius (R 4 ) for the month of February, then a fifth portion of radius (R 3 ) that is constant for the months of March, April and May, and finally a sixth and last portion of radius (R 2 ) corresponding to the month of June. 8. Timepiece comprising a device for displaying a succession of periodic events which form an annual cycle according to claim 6 .
